CMA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2016 in Review

375 of the 3,754 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Comerica (CMA) for Q1 2016, worth a combined $5.77B — down 6.8% from $6.2B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 54 funds closed out of CMA and 44 opened new positions — a net loss of 10 holders — while 144 trimmed existing stakes and 131 added.

The largest buyer was Harris Associates, adding an estimated $90.4M. The largest seller was AQR Capital Management, cutting an estimated $109M.
